03 IMG 2909 Brave ClubMembers of Fayetteville Academy’s BRAVE (Bringing Real Adolescent Voices Empowerment) club recently held a book drive to benefit Connections of Cumberland County and the Fayetteville Police Department Foundation.

Books for both children and adults were collected. The children’s books were donated to the Fayetteville Police Department Foundation and will be shared with the FPD Youth Services Unit. Some of the books will be given to children who are victims of abuse and some will be shared with the Human Trafficking Division for juvenile victims.

The books for adults were donated to the single women’s Day Resource Center operated by Connections of Cumberland County.

The BRAVE club has a service focus and works to spread kindness and acceptance among the Fayetteville Academy student body and the community with different activities throughout the year working to promote a welcoming and supportive environment while giving back to the community.
